Good morning Chloe,
Without hesitation, it was a wonderful two days and I can honestly say – no aches or pain. In fact I feel twenty years younger- what a bonus!We were blessed with beautiful weather ,particularly Saturday and the scenery was truly magnificent. Hills and woods are an unbeatable combination and on horse it’s even better as it saves by legs!I’ve been to Shropshire before but I must say it revealed itself to be even more beautiful than I remember – it reminded me of my childhood in Aberdeen – and that’s going back some time!
People we met were friendly and smiling, even in pubs and hotel. And those bridle paths were fantastic – I have often heard of the Long Mynd but never thought I would ride over it and was grateful for Digby’s legs on that climb up. My legs or lungs might have complained if I had done it on foot.
Helen was an excellent guide, a very friendly, fun person and she allowed us space as experienced riders as well as being totally competent and professional; the trip was well organised, accommodation was first class and reasonably priced and tea and cake at the end was a welcome bonus after two days in the saddle! The experience of the two days was so good I felt as if I had been on a foreign holiday, yet you are only an hour away.
All in all, a wonderful experience surely to be repeated.Thankyou all, for giving me so much pleasure and thankyou Helen for being such excellent company and tour guide – and thankyou Rosie and Digby for letting me sit on you!

Everyone at County Treks makes you feel welcome and they take time to listen to their customers, which is rare in my experience. They want you to enjoy yourself and so work with you to select the right horse that suits your experience and style, ensuring you feel comfortable. It’s a pre-requisite that safety is a big consideration and of course they do this really well too!
I am a ‘hacker’ and love the wide variety of routes and stunning scenery! There is literally mile after mile of bridleway, with routes to suit all standards of rider. Since a fall last year, I have had ‘confidence issues’ – all at the stables, but especially Helen (Yard Manager), have worked hard with me to help me regain my confidence, I cannot thank them enough!
Country Treks like to involve their customers in various events and offer opportunities to help with RDA (Riding for the Disabled). I jumped at chance to get the ‘green card’ allowing me to help in RDA sessions, although I don’t have the spare time to help out regularly, I do find it extremely rewarding.
In a nutshell, the horses are happy and well cared for, the staff are really wonderful and the location could not be better! What more could you ask for?!
